@article{oai:fit.repo.nii.ac.jp:02000023, author = {樋󠄀口 貴俊}, issue = {1}, journal = {福岡工業大学研究論集}, month = {Sep}, note = {論文(Article), The purpose of this study is to examine inertial properties in baseball metal bats and wood bats. Mass, center of mass, and moment of inertia for rotation about the grip end of the bat (Igrip) were measured for 13 new regulation metal bats, 15 current regulation metal bats, and 7 wood bats. Igrip was determined by using the pendulum method. Although the average mass of wood bats was significantly smaller than mass of metal bats, the average value of Igrip of wood bats was significantly larger than that of metal bats. This result can be explained by the center of mass in wood bats which was located further than that of metal bats. Meanwhile, no significant difference in inertial properties between the two kinds of metal bats was found.}, pages = {1--6}, title = {硬式野球バットの慣性特性 ―金属製新基準モデルおよび従来モデル,木製バットとの比較―}, volume = {56}, year = {2023} }
